5 FACTORS TO KEEP IN MIND BEFORE INVESTING IN MUTUAL FUNDS

Investing in mutual funds has become increasingly popular due to their promising long-term returns. Regardless, various factors must be considered when choosing a mutual fund.

Here are five factors to keep in mind before investing in mutual funds:

Financial goals

If your goal is to secure retirement support, a growth-oriented mutual fund would be ideal. Whereas for short-term uses, an income-focused mutual fund might be more suitable.

Type of fund

It is important to choose a fund that best fits your overall investment portfolio and risk tolerance. For instance, equity mutual funds invest primarily in stocks, leading to potentially high returns but also high risks.

Fund performance

It is good to look at a particular fund's past performance to understand its returns across different time frames. This can help you understand whether the fund is consistent or not.

Load structure

Mutual fund companies ask you to pay a fee in cases of early withdrawal. This is an exit load charge and can diminish your returns. This charge varies depending on the mutual fund you choose to invest in.

Fund's expense ratio

Mutual funds impose an expense ratio, which is the yearly cost of managing the fund as a percentage of its assets.  It is important to compare expense ratios across different mutual fund schemes.
